python方式爆破、拆分url地址,用于url地址的分析

爆破、拆分url地址示例

# https://baike.baidu.com/item/Jmeter/3104456?fr=aladdin&eee=112&daaa=3333&dss=333#ssddd
# https://baike.baidu.com/item/Jmeter/3104456?fr=aladdin#ssddd
# https://baike.baidu.com/item/Jmeter/3104456

在这里插入图片描述



import urllib.parse as f


url = input(r'请输入需要爆破的url地址' + '\n-> ')

res = f.urlsplit(url)
print("--------------------------\n")
print("协议:"+ res.scheme + "\n");
print("--------------------------\n")
print("域名:" + res.netloc + "\n");
print("--------------------------\n")
print("路径:" + res.path + "\n");
print("--------------------------\n")

querys = res.query.split('&')


print('参数:\n')
for query in querys:
	print(  query + "\n");

print("--------------------------\n")



print("其他:" + res.fragment + "\n");

# print(res)



# https://baike.baidu.com/item/Jmeter/3104456?fr=aladdin&eee=112&daaa=3333&dss=333#ssddd
# https://baike.baidu.com/item/Jmeter/3104456?fr=aladdin#ssddd
# https://baike.baidu.com/item/Jmeter/3104456

版权声明:本文为ASUKA2020原创文章,遵循CC 4.0 BY-SA版权协议,转载请附上原文出处链接和本声明。